A Psychic Odyssey Through the Minds of Misfits, Monsters, and Madmen. This classic action/adventure platformer from acclaimed developers Double Fine Productions follows the story of a young psychic named Razputin.

I think I would have liked Psychonauts a lot more if I played it when it first came out. Unfortunately I played it after years of hearing about how it's one of the best platformers of all time and it did not live up to the hype. I found the levels to be a bit too linear and the mechanicals too shallow. The art style is cool, very Tim Burton-esque. It's not a bad game, but I was (probably unfairly) expecting a little bit more and was left feeling disappointed.

With so much of the old Lucas Arts team carrying on at Double Fine, it should come as no surprise the game features a thoroughly original world and aesthetic delivering on the theme, peopled with silly characters. Also, a clever and polished platformer from developers who've built their reputation in other genres. If we're to be honest though, checking out all the art, optional dialogue, and so forth is more amusing than hopping around for the last measly platforming collectible.

The level design is clever in terms of how it represents psyche and they get creative with the structure, but you'll quickly realize the levels are rudimentary to compensate for the shallow mechanics and have a tendency to have really annoying enemy placement. The writing is absolute horseshit where everyone is a one-dimensional caricature and the plot is full of holes or motivations the writers decided to not bother explaining. Beyond the level aesthetic, this game is nothing special.

This game could easily take the reward for best writing in a platformer ever. It's such a shame that the shoddy level design prevented me from finishing the game and watching the interesting story unfold, though, but when you put an enemy right in front of the end of the ladder whose attack is unavoidable, you're basically telling your player that you don't want to them to play your game. The point and click adventure esque puzzles also essentially turn the game into a Google-simulator. Yikes.
